Jerome Robbins
Jerome Robbins (of his true name Jerome Rabinowitz ) is a dancer, choreographer and American realizer born the October 11th 1918 with New York and deceased the July 29th 1998 with New York.
The dancer
Resulting from a family of emigrated Russian Jews, it receives a very complete formation: academic works of chemistry, ballet dancing and modern, course of theater (in particular with Elia Kazan), of piano and violin. As of 1939, it occurs in musical comedies chorégraphiées by George Balanchine and composes her first works. It enters in 1940 to the Ballet Theater of New York as soloist and, in 1944, it composes its first ballet, Fancy Free , which is worth an enormous success to him and opens to him the doors of Broadway and the cinema. In 1948, it joined Balanchine with the New York City Ballet and until in 1958 becomes about it the assistant editor.
